1O LORD, God of vengeance, O God of vengeance, shine forth! | 1O LORD, God of vengeance, O God of vengeance, shine forth! |
2Rise up, O judge of the earth; repay to the proud what they deserve! | 2Rise up, O judge of the earth; repay to the proud what they deserve! |
3O LORD, how long shall the wicked, how long shall the wicked exult? | 3O LORD, how long shall the wicked, how long shall the wicked exult? |
4They pour out their arrogant words; all the evildoers boast. | 4They pour out their arrogant words; all the evildoers boast. |
5They crush your people, O LORD, and afflict your heritage. | 5They crush your people, O LORD, and afflict your heritage. |
6They kill the widow and the sojourner, and murder the fatherless; | 6They kill the widow and the sojourner, and murder the fatherless; |
7and they say, “The LORD does not see; the God of Jacob does not perceive.” | 7and they say, “The LORD does not see; the God of Jacob does not perceive.” |
8Understand, O dullest of the people! Fools, when will you be wise? | 8Understand, O dullest of the people! Fools, when will you be wise? |
9He who planted the ear, does he not hear? He who formed the eye, does he not see? | 9He who planted the ear, does he not hear? He who formed the eye, does he not see? |
10He who disciplines the nations, does he not rebuke? He who teaches man knowledge— | 10He who disciplines the nations, does he not rebuke? He who teaches man knowledge— |
11the LORD—knows the thoughts of man, that they are but a breath. | 11the LORD—knows the thoughts of man, that they are but a breath. |
12Blessed is the man whom you discipline, O LORD, and whom you teach out of your law, | 12Blessed is the man whom you discipline, O LORD, and whom you teach out of your law, |
13to give him rest from days of trouble, until a pit is dug for the wicked. | 13to give him rest from days of trouble, until a pit is dug for the wicked. |
14For the LORD will not forsake his people; he will not abandon his heritage; | 14For the LORD will not forsake his people; he will not abandon his heritage; |
15for justice will return to the righteous, and all the upright in heart will follow it. | 15for justice will return to the righteous, and all the upright in heart will follow it. |
16Who rises up for me against the wicked? Who stands up for me against evildoers? | 16Who rises up for me against the wicked? Who stands up for me against evildoers? |
17If the LORD had not been my help, my soul would soon have lived in the land of silence. | 17If the LORD had not been my help, my soul would soon have lived in the land of silence. |
18When I thought, “My foot slips,” your steadfast love, O LORD, held me up. | 18When I thought, “My foot slips,” your steadfast love, O LORD, held me up. |
19When the cares of my heart are many, your consolations cheer my soul. | 19When the cares of my heart are many, your consolations cheer my soul. |
20Can wicked rulers be allied with you, those who frame injustice by statute? | 20Can wicked rulers be allied with you, those who frame injustice by statute? |
21They band together against the life of the righteous and condemn the innocent to death. | 21They band together against the life of the righteous and condemn the innocent to death. |
22But the LORD has become my stronghold, and my God the rock of my refuge. | 22But the LORD has become my stronghold, and my God the rock of my refuge. |
23He will bring back on them their iniquity and wipe them out for their wickedness; the LORD our God will wipe them out. | 23He will bring back on them their iniquity and wipe them out for their wickedness; the LORD our God will wipe them out. |
